Über Google übersetzen
Die einzigen Aktivierungs-LEDs, die ich hergestellt habe, sind vom Typ WS2812, aber dafür ist FC der Revo-Klasse erforderlich. Wenn Sie mit Elektronik vertraut sind, können Sie einen Transistor, einen Operationsverstärker, einen Komparator usw. verwenden, um das Signal der integrierten LED zu verstärken und eine externe LED zu verdrahten. Ich vermute, Sie könnten sogar die integrierte LED entfernen und die Kabel an eine externe LED anschließen, ohne dass eine Schaltung erforderlich ist. Dies erfordert winzig kleine Lötstellen, nicht für den Lötanfänger.
Du sprichst von ruckeligen Servospielen. Sie erwähnen auch, dass sie sich wie der Sekundenzeiger einer Uhr verhalten. Beschreiben Sie ein einzelnes Problem auf zwei Arten oder auf zwei Arten? Ich würde die glatten Servos in das ruckartige Signal einstecken, um sicherzustellen, dass es das Signal ist, da Sie erwähnen, dass einige Servos glatt und andere abgestuft sind.
Bewegen Sie sich wie der Sekundenzeiger einer Uhr ... Alle digitalen PPM / PWM-Servosysteme tun dies in gewisser Weise. Es kommt darauf an, wie schnell der Kristall ist. Ich habe einen billigen RP8D1-Corona-Empfänger, der nur etwa 100 Schritte von Ende zu Ende hat, und Sie können die Schritte sehen, wenn Sie genau hinschauen. Insbesondere müssen Sie die Trimmung um 2 oder 3 Klicks bewegen, damit sich das Servo endgültig bewegt. Die Schritte sind zu klein, um zu sehen, ob ich einen R127DF Futaba-Empfänger verwende, und die Trimmklicks bewirken immer, dass sich das Servo bewegt.
Die Tatsache, dass es im manuellen Modus ruckelt und im stabilisierten Modus weich ist, sagt mir, dass die CC3D die Eingabe nicht sehr gut liest. Wenn die Eingabe direkt in die Ausgabe kopiert wird, tritt ein Ruckeln auf. Wenn die Eingabe durch Stabilisierung vor der Ausgabe geglättet wird, sehen Sie das Ruckeln nicht? CC3D kann entweder Pin 3 oder Pin 8 für die PPM-Eingabe verwenden (muss die Konfiguration ändern, um den Pin zu bestimmen). Ich schlage vor, Sie versuchen den anderen Stift. Wenn sich das nicht beheben lässt, empfehlen wir Ihnen, den PWM-Eingang zu verwenden (ein Kabel pro RC-Kanal anstelle aller Kanäle an einem Kabel).
https://librepilot.atlassian.net/wiki/spaces/LPDOC/pages/2818090/CC+Hardware+Configuration====================
The only arming LEDs I have made are WS2812 type, but that requires Revo class FC. If you know electronics you could use a transistor, op-amp, comparator, etc. to boost the signal of the on board LED and wire an external LED. I suspect you could even remove the on board LED and connect wires to an external LED without any circuit. This requires micro tiny small soldering, not for the soldering beginner.
You mention servos jerky play. You also mention that they act like the second hand of a watch. Is this you describing a single problem two ways or two problems? I would plug the smooth servos in to the jerky signal to make sure it is the signal since you mention some servos are smooth and others are stepped.
Moving like the second hand of a watch... All digital PPM/PWM servo systems do this somewhat. It depends on how fast the crystal is. I have a cheap RP8D1 Corona receiver that has only about 100 steps from end to end and you can see the steps if you look carefully. In particular, you must move the trim 2 or 3 clicks to get the servo to finally move. The steps are too small to see if I use an R127DF Futaba receiver and the trim clicks always make the servo move.
The fact that it is jerky in Manual mode and smooth in stabilized mode to me says that the CC3D is not reading the input very well. When the input is copied directly to the output it is jerky. When the input gets smoothed by stabilization before output, you do not see the jerkiness? CC3D can use either pin 3 or pin 8 for PPM input (must change configuration to tell it which pin). I suggest you try the other pin. If that doesn't fix it, I suggest that you try PWM input (one cable per RC channel instead of all channels on one cable).
https://librepilot.atlassian.net/wiki/spaces/LPDOC/pages/2818090/CC+Hardware+Configuration